Market Analyst List
The Internal Revenue Code Section 42(m)(1)(A)(iii) requires HTC projects to select an authorized market analyst to complete a market study when submitting an HTC project proposal for funding. Market analysts must be authorized by Minnesota Housing before developers can submit market studies for the 2023 Multifamily Consolidated RFP/2024 HTC Round 1, HTC Round 2, and 4% Only funding rounds.
If your organization wishes to be added to the Market Analyst List for the 2024 RFP/2025 HTC Round 1, please submit an application no later than February 2, 2024.
Market analysts not already authorized, or whose authorization expires Wednesday, March 1, 2023, needed to apply to Minnesota Housing by 12:00 p.m. (noon) CT on Friday, February 3, 2023, to be considered for authorization to submit a market study in Minnesota Housing’s Multifamily Consolidated 2023 RFP/2024 HTC Round 1.
If your organization is currently on the Market Analyst List, refer to the renewal date on the list. Current authorized market analysts must renew their application every three years. Application materials and more information can be found at the following links:
